Recently, a client from here in Gainesville visited Sound Depot and Performance looking to upgrade the technology in his 2014 Nissan Pathfinder. He had purchased a base model vehicle and wanted to add some safety and convenience features to his new ride. The client was looking for the convenience of in-dash navigation and touch screen controls. He also liked the idea of a reverse camera.
After going over some options with us, he decided on the Pioneer AVIC-5200NEX in-dash navigation with Apple CarPlay. To go along with the new head unit, we installed an Echomaster VM-10L reverse camera. We also used a Maestro ADS-SW steering wheel interface to retain the factory audio controls.
The installation went well, but the aftermarket integration solution located new radio low in the dash. While the radio fit nicely and looked great, it was hard to see. Ultimately, the client didn’t like the location. That’s when we went to work on a new solution. We removed the factory information screen,d relocated it to the newly installed lower panel and mounted the Pioneer radio up high in the dash. We had to make a few modifications to the upper panel to make the new unit fit in the upper dash, but we think it was well worth the effort.
After the modifications, the client loved the fit and location. As you can see in the pictures, the new Pioneer AVIC-5200NEX looks great in its new home. The client commented that it looked like Nissan put the Pioneer radio in at the factory!
